| dc.description | A preliminary search for neutral Higgs bosons is performed in the data collected by ALEPH in 1999, corresponding to integrated luminosities of 29.0 and 69.5 pb^-1 at centre-of-mass energies of 191.6 and 195.6 GeV respectively. No evidence for a signal is found. Combined with the lower energy ALEPH data, this observation leads to a 95% confidence level lower mass limit of 98.8 GeV/c^2 for the Standard Model Higgs boson. In the MSSM, the lower limit for the mass of the lightest CP-even Higgs boson h, is found to be 85.2 GeV/c^2 for all values of tan(beta)>=1. | |
